Pre-Season Evaluation, sports physicals near me
A pre-season sports physical is essential for athletes to ensure they are physically and mentally prepared for the upcoming season. During a pre-season sports physical, doctors will evaluate the athlete’s physical fitness, cardiovascular health, and risk factors for injuries. This assessment can help identify potential health issues that may impact performance or even cause injuries. By addressing these concerns early on, athletes can reduce their risk of injury and improve overall performance.
- Heart Health Evaluation: Doctors will assess the athlete’s heart rate and blood pressure to determine if they are at risk for cardiovascular problems.
- Musculoskeletal Evaluation: A thorough examination of the athlete’s muscles, bones, and joints will help identify potential issues that may lead to injuries.
- Nutritional and Lifestyle Assessment: Doctors will evaluate the athlete’s diet, hydration, and sleep patterns to ensure they are fueling their body properly for optimal performance.
Post-Injury Assessment
If an athlete suffers an injury during the season, a post-injury sports physical is crucial in identifying the root cause of the issue and developing a plan for recovery. A post-injury sports physical will involve a thorough examination of the affected area, as well as a comprehensive medical history to understand the underlying causes of the injury. This assessment can help doctors develop an effective treatment plan, reducing the risk of further injury and promoting a faster recovery.
- X-rays and Imaging Tests: Doctors may order imaging tests, such as X-rays or MRIs, to evaluate the extent of the injury and identify any underlying issues.
- Pain Management and Rehabilitation: A post-injury sports physical will often involve the development of a pain management plan and rehabilitation strategy to aid in recovery.
- Prevention of Future Injuries: Doctors may provide guidance on how to prevent future injuries, including stretching exercises, strengthening programs, and injury prevention techniques.
Sports-Related Conditions that May Warrant a Sports Physical
Certain sports-related conditions may require a sports physical, including:
- Sickle Cell Trait: A genetic condition that can increase the risk of dehydration and heat-related illnesses.
- Concussions: A potentially serious head injury that requires immediate medical attention.
- Heat Illness: A condition caused by exposure to high temperatures, which can lead to serious health complications.
- Overuse Injuries: Repetitive motion injuries, such as shin splints or runner’s knee, that can be exacerbated by poor training habits.

Verify Healthcare Provider Qualifications
Verifying a healthcare provider’s qualifications involves checking their credentials, licensure, and board certification. You can check with state medical boards or professional organizations, such as the American Academy of Pediatrics or the American Board of Family Medicine. This will help you ensure that your healthcare provider has the necessary expertise to deliver quality sports physicals.
- Check state medical board licenses: Ensure the healthcare provider’s license is up-to-date and in good standing.
- Verify board certification: Confirm that the healthcare provider is board certified in sports medicine or pediatrics.
- Check years of experience: Ensure the healthcare provider has experience in conducting sports physicals and working with athletes.

Factors Affecting the Cost of Sports Physicals
The cost of sports physicals is influenced by various factors, making it essential to understand these elements. Firstly, healthcare provider fees play a significant role, as different providers charge varying amounts for services. Insurance coverage is another crucial factor, as some policies may cover the costs of regular physicals but not necessarily affordable sports physicals. Other factors, such as the length and complexity of the physical, also impact the overall cost.
The table below highlights the average costs associated with regular physicals and affordable sports physicals: | Service | Average Cost | | — | — | | Regular Physical | $50-$200 | | Affordable Sports Physical | $20-$50 |

Comparison of Cost and Services
When comparing regular physicals and affordable sports physicals, it is essential to consider the scope of services. Regular physicals typically involve a comprehensive examination, including vital signs, medical history, and physical assessment. Affordable sports physicals, on the other hand, may focus on a specific assessment for athletic clearance. However, some providers may offer additional services, such as concussion testing or sports-specific evaluations.

Cost-Saving Strategies
Several cost-saving strategies can be employed to support the $20 sports physical program. Online pre-screening tools can be utilized to collect medical history and identify potential health concerns before a physical exam is scheduled. This approach can reduce the time and resources required for in-person evaluations and help identify athletes who may require more specialized care. Group scheduling can also be implemented, allowing multiple athletes to be screened at the same time, which can decrease the overall cost of the program.
